VCU's Equity & Access Services (EAS) seeks a Title IX Coordinator & Director of Outreach a&

Support to foster a culture of compliance and to uphold policies related to discrimination,

harassment, and sexual violence. This position oversees the investigation, response and

resolution of all incidents reported by employees, students and others under federal and state

laws and regulations. The Title IX Coordinator serves as the primary institutional authority on Title

IX of the Education Amendments of the 1972 Civil Rights Act (Title IX), the Violence Against

Women Act Reauthorization of 2013 (VAWA), and related legislation. The Title IX Coordinator

leads robust outreach efforts and coalesces stakeholders around compliance issues. As a

member of the Equity & Access Services (EAS), the Director shall foster an inclusive, and

equitable learning and work environment. EAS advances VCU's commitment to fostering a more

accessible and equitable learning and work environment.

Responsibilities:

● Serves as the university's lead liaison for Title IX and is responsible for leading the

University's efforts to comply with federal and local laws, regulations and agency

guidance as it relates to civil rights.

● Is responsible for overseeing, designing and directing programs, policies, and

procedures to ensure the University's compliance with sexual harassment, interpersonal

and sexual violence under VCU's policies. This includes primary responsibility to

oversee VCU's compliance and operations pertaining to Title IX.

● Is responsible for the oversight of investigations, informal resolutions, reporting, hearings

and education, as well as developing robust Outreach Programs, supportive services to

parties and the VCU community, as well as communication in the areas listed above.

This includes responsibility for overseeing comprehensive efforts to prevent, stop and

remedy sexual harassment in all forms.

● Leads and manages the Office staff in conducting Title IX related work.

● Consults with students, faculty, and staff who make reports to the Title IX office.

● Manages data collection, maintenance and trend analysis, including reporting on

tracking and provides data to the Associate Vice President of Equity & Access Services.

● Responsible for providing supervision of all Title IX investigations and Office personnel;

and for ensuring institutional accountability in effectively responding to reported

concerns and complaints related to Title IX.

● Advises individuals on the complaint process, available resources, and interim

measures, if appropriate; and plans the investigation processes, conducts interviews,

identifies and collects relevant documentation, analyzes evidence, drafts investigation

reports, maintains accurate and thorough investigation files and procedures.

● Ensures broad compliance with legal and institutional Title IX requirements.

● Provides effective and motivational leadership for the unit that is inclusive and partners

with EAS leadership to foster a climate and culture of care.

● Guides day-to-day operations and serves as the reporting supervisor for Title IX.

● Leads Office with transparency, in order to foster ethical and best practice standards.

● Identifies and addresses any systemic problems.

● Serves as a resource and provides consultation on issues related to Title IX.

● Identifies and adapts to regulatory changes.

● As necessary, recommends and implements new processes, policies and trainings.

● Leads with honesty and integrity with a high level of ethics and knowledge of industry

best practices.
